The case studies provided additional background on topics in supply chain, ranging from transportation logistics like in the Walmart China case, to complete overhaul of inventory management and delivery that we were introduced to in the VASA case. These cases forced me to examine solutions in a more feasible manner. As opposed to simply providing a hypothetical solution with no potential for real world implementation, we had to grapple with the problems in a manner where we could realistically come to a board of directors and present our recommendations. The Walmart China case was particularly interesting to me, as it presented a giant corporation with a logistical problem that could be resolved in different manners and carried different risks.     CVS Caremark– Supply Chain Analysis Supply chain is the flow of inputs into the company and flow of output out of the company to the customers. This involves suppliers, vendors, contractors, the principal business or producer, distributors, wholesalers, retailers and customers. Therefore, supply chain management has connection with other parts of the business from procurement of supplies to design to production then to sales and administration. It is an integral part of the business. Supply chain management strategies affect every part of the supply chain.…

    The area that needed the most attention was the supply chain. Focus was placed around fixing the supply chain to help combat low inventory in stores, stop incomplete or late shipments from West Marine’s suppliers, resolve issues in the distribution centers and overall lowering costs of the supply chain. In order to see these initiatives through, West Marine implemented a collaborative planning, forecasting, and replenishment program, CPFR. West Marine’s goal with this program was to change the supply chain from being a liability to a competitive advantage. CPFR achieved impressive success.…
